USD ($)
$
United States Dollar
Euro Member Countries
India Rupee

AWS Identity and Access Management (IAM)

Lesson 3/36 | Study Time: 20 Min

AWS Identity and Access Management (IAM) is a critical web service provided by Amazon Web Services that helps organizations securely control access to AWS resources.

IAM acts as the backbone of security within an AWS account by allowing administrators to manage who is authenticated (signed in) and authorized (has permissions) to access or manipulate specific AWS services and resources.

With IAM, users can establish granular permissions, ensuring individuals or applications can only perform approved actions, thereby promoting the principle of least privilege.


IAM Infrastructure and Workflow


When an AWS account is created, it starts with a single sign-in identity called the root user, which has unrestricted access to all AWS services and resources.

However, using the root account for everyday operations is discouraged due to security risks. Instead, IAM enables creating multiple identities, such as IAM users, groups, and roles, with finely tuned permissions.


The Core Workflow of IAM Includes Two Main Stages:


1. Authentication: When a user or application attempts to access AWS resources, they first authenticate using credentials (passwords, access keys, or federated identities). IAM verifies this identity against trusted principals within the AWS account.


2. Authorization: Upon successful authentication, an authorization request checks what actions the authenticated identity is permitted to perform. Access is granted or denied based on policies attached to the user, group, or role. Policies define allowed or restricted operations on specified AWS resources.


Security Features and Benefits


IAM supports advanced security controls such as Multi-Factor Authentication (MFA), which adds a layer of protection by requiring users to provide a second factor (such as a code from a mobile app) when signing in.

Moreover, IAM is designed with a shared responsibility model, meaning AWS secures the infrastructure while customers manage identity and access security efficiently.

IAM is globally available, free of charge, and integrated with nearly every AWS service, making it essential for securing your cloud environment.

Samuel Wilson

Samuel Wilson

Product Designer
Profile

Sales Campaign

Sales Campaign

We have a sales campaign on our promoted courses and products. You can purchase 1 products at a discounted price up to 15% discount.

new offers till new year 2025
new offers till new year 2025
View Courses